Package: transifex-client
Version: 0.5.2-1
Severity: normal
when running `tx push -t`, tx aborted wth a TypeError after the first
language file to copy:
$ tx push -t
Pushing translations for resource arandr.messagespot:
Pushing 'ru' translations (file: data/po/ru.po)
TypeError: list indices must be integers, not str
i've done some debugging, and the culprit seems to be in the area of
line 577 of txclib/project.py, where the expected and real shape of r
don't match (there's a list where the client expects a dictionary).
i've found quite a strange workaround: setting the server to https
instead of http (with appropriate changes to ~/.transifexrc) does the
trick.
